Choosing the Right Atmosphere
Pick a place that feels easy and welcoming. Choose a quiet café if you want to talk without distractions.
A park is great for a walk and fresh air. Avoid noisy or crowded places because they make conversation hard.
Think about noise level, lighting, and seating. Soft lighting and cozy seats invite good chats.
Outdoor spots can be refreshing, but check the weather. If you pick a restaurant, make sure the menu suits both your tastes.
Choose a place where you both feel comfortable. This helps you focus on getting to know each other.
Personalizing the Experience
Adding small personal touches can make your date stand out. Ask about their interests beforehand.
If they like art, visit a gallery together. If they enjoy coffee, choose a local spot with unique blends.
Remembering details shows you care. Pick a place near their home or suggest an activity you both enjoy.
Plan a surprise based on what you know about them. Bring their favorite snack or suggest a simple icebreaker game.
